March 12, 2010

Looking for a 6v6 DotA Game?

Channel 6v6DotA** January 4, 2010
We now have a GHost++ bot hosting 6v6 DotA games on USEast, USWest, and Europe realms. If you are looking to play a game of 6v6 DotA but you don't want to host the map yourself, then you can join channel "6v6DotA" on any of the three realms to find out when the next game is being hosted.

If you happen to be running a bot of your own, then feel free to move your bot to this channel to announce your new games being hosted as well.

** January 10, 2010
If the bot is not in the channel, then that means it is currently hosting a game. To find out what game is being hosted, type /whereis BotName in

** March 12, 2010
Here are a list of bots that are currently hosting 6v6 DotA games.

6v6DotA on USWest, USEast, Europe - Admin GoD-Tony - offline
ghostlj on USEast, Europe - Admin lordrt - online
ghostlj2 on USWest, USEast - Admin lordrt - online
ghostlj3 on USWest - Admin lordrt - online
CasperBot1 on USEast - Admin GNTV_Casper - online

If you have a bot you would like to add to this list, please post it in the comments section below.


January 4, 2010 at 5:22 PM Fligglebleh said...

Happy Birthday to me! Thanks for the gift.

January 9, 2010 at 10:48 PM Anonymous said...

is the bot working?
its a pain in the ass to host a 6v6dota as nobody has the map
i have only 1mbit upload its too less to bothost 6v6

January 10, 2010 at 12:13 AM GoD-Tony said...

Yes the bot is working. I have made an update in the news post with more instructions in case the bot is not in the channel.

January 14, 2010 at 5:44 PM lordrt said...

The 6.66 map is out. "Evil name" edition. What's the outlook on getting a 6v6 version?


Btw, a short summary of my 2 weeks of hosting 6v6 games:

8564 ppl have downloaded the 6.65 6v6 map. 457 games were played, with 4134 players total; 810 played more than once. The percentage of repeaters has steadily been increasing towards 20%.

It takes about a week for enough ppl to have the map. And nost still dl from the bot.

January 14, 2010 at 6:20 PM GoD-Tony said...

Yea the worst part about users having to download the map is that DotA's filesize is getting bigger with every release; almost up to 7mb now.

One thing I wanted to mention is that when I went to watch your replay, it was looking for the 6v6 map in some non-default directory. Just to make sure, double check that the map config on your bot has a line that looks like this:

map_path = Maps\Download\DotA_Allstars_v6.66_6v6.w3x

You might have left out the Download part of it. I can't remember but this might force users to re-download the map even if they already have it, only because it's being looked for in the wrong folder.

January 14, 2010 at 11:30 PM lordrt said...

Yes, I did leave "Download" out. The bot is a bit messy with UNIX paths ("/" instead of "\") and I could not get it to work last time.

It seems:
- if map_local_path is set, that is used as the filename to fetch the map
- if not, that path is constructed from ghost path + "\maps\" + map_path
- but map_path is the string saved into the replay

So, I set map_local_path with forward slashes (so that the file is found) and map_path with backlashes so the replay works - I hope -- we'll see after a few games.

I'll try to patch the bot to handle this automatically when I figure it out.

Thx you for the 6.66 number of the beastmaster release, and have a good one!

January 14, 2010 at 11:32 PM lordrt said...

Also, I've set my bot to join the "6v6Dota" channle on northrend now.

January 28, 2010 at 4:44 AM lordrt said...

I've written a small patch for ghost++ that allows the bot to rotate game modes (-apemso, -apso, -rdso, ..). This should help more ppl enjoy 6v6 with the small set of spare cd keys I have.

It's controlled by two existing ghost.cfg settings:
bot_defaultmap = dota_666_6v6-apemso.cfg,dota_666_6v6-apso.cfg,dota_666_6v6-rdso.cfg
autohost_gamename = DotA - 6v6 - $HCL$

I'm still testing it, and should have it in a few days. If you're interested or have suggestions, pls comment. Ty.

January 28, 2010 at 2:21 PM GoD-Tony said...

I saw your post on the codelain forums here:

Nice job. I'll see if I'm able to implement this in my bot as well.

March 8, 2010 at 6:11 PM Anonymous said...

I can't join this game anymore and it's b/c i was using the RC version of Win 7 at the time which expired on March 1st (which was when I got banned from the game) I'm playing on USEast and would like to be unbanned. my id is djkant. Please verify when i was banned b/c I never leave games and the fact that I'm making this post should be evidence that i'm not a leaver.

March 8, 2010 at 6:14 PM GoD-Tony said...

Do you know which bot you were playing on? My bot (6v6DotA) doesn't ban users, but I'm sure a 6v6 bot owner will unban you when they see your message.

March 9, 2010 at 2:19 AM Igor Kolar said...

@djkant: you've been unbanned on my bot (ign: ghostlj, it's on useast and europe)

March 10, 2010 at 7:58 AM Anonymous said...

Hey, is the bot down? When I go to the 6v6dota channel nobody is there and /whereis 6v6dota says that user is not online. Did I get banned for some reason? My username is 1TrickPony. I'm not a leaver, don't feed/noob/be a jerk, and I really love playing 6v6 games. Thanks so much for hosting.

March 10, 2010 at 8:08 AM GoD-Tony said...

Yes the bot is currently offline. I have made an announcement about it in the post above. Thanks for bringing it to my attention.

March 10, 2010 at 8:33 AM Anonymous said...

Okay, thanks. When should I check back? Your efforts are much appreciated.


March 10, 2010 at 3:32 PM lord rt said...

I'll try to set up a temporary uswest + east bot tonight.

March 10, 2010 at 4:34 PM Djkant said...

Hi Lord rt, I still can't join in Ghostij's games. Is there something I need to do on my end?

March 10, 2010 at 5:35 PM lord rt said...

Djkant - which realm (europe or useast)?
Drop me a mail to or find me on I should be able to resolve any problems on the spot.

March 11, 2010 at 7:44 PM Igor Kolar said...

@God-Tony - a friend lent me a VPS based on the east coast, but it took me until now to get ghost++ compiled on the Debian Lenny Linux installed there (a bucketload of shit that was). IGN ghostlj2, connected to both useast and west, and running the latest war3 patch. It alternates between apso and apemso.

No banlist or admins yet - can anyonen help me with that?

March 11, 2010 at 10:34 PM lord rt said...

18 games underway in about 2 hours -looks like all is ok.

March 12, 2010 at 1:23 AM GoD-Tony said...

Thanks lordrt for the help. I've posted your new bot in the latest post so people are aware of it.

March 12, 2010 at 2:30 PM Igor Kolar said...

Btw, if you want, when the new map is out, i can change the ghostlj2 bot to "Download only" for about week. I can also add it to the Asian realm for that purpose. I don't have a server in Asia capable of hosting, tho (ping), but maybe someone else could help out.

March 12, 2010 at 11:14 PM djkant said...

Still no luck lord rt. Can't join the ghostij 6 v 6 apemso games.

It's the USEast realm.

March 13, 2010 at 8:29 PM GoD-Tony said...

@lordrt: If your ghostlj2 bot gets good pings on US east and west, then maybe you should just leave it at hosting games as it is now.

Since my home connection doesn't seem to be reliable for hosting games, I can run one or two download bots on it. That way we don't sacrifice the good hosting bots for download games.

March 14, 2010 at 2:20 AM Unknown said...

hey i just became an admin but i never got the email lordrt

March 14, 2010 at 11:42 PM lord rt said...

@Eric: email sent.


1. I've joined a couple of games today and pings were decent; ok then I'll keep the server running.

2. As for map downloads:
- I can set up a http mirror for your maps at Kiberpipa, a sort-of multimedia center in Ljubljana. It's backed by the University and has a decent uplink
- I can also run a dl-only bot there, and it wont affect the ping of my bots as they're on a different network now. I can even give you a shell account and set up a bot for you (you'll will need cd keys, though), if you'd like.

3. I'd be more interested in merging the stats from your bots and mine and creating some sort of ladder / allstats page here. I would require you to periodically send me a diff of your sqlite (?) database. You interested?

March 19, 2010 at 8:53 PM Igor Kolar said...

Btw would it be possible to host a list of top players on this server?

March 21, 2010 at 2:29 AM lord rt said...

@God-Tony: I've added a third bot - it rotates between the less common modes: -ap (no switch), -arso, -aremso, -sdemso and -rdemso. IGN ghostlj3. Can you pls add it to the listing?

It's US WEST only for now; when I get extra cd keys I'll add it to the other two realms.

March 21, 2010 at 8:43 AM GoD-Tony said...

@lordrt: Another mirror sounds good, and if you can throw a download only bot on there then thats even better :). I'll have to see if I can some spare cdkey sets around here, I know I used to anyway.

My bot doesn't really keep track of stats, the only thing that's saved is the number of games played by each player. I can't get better stats because I don't think I can get a custom Ghost build running on that server.

How do you want to host a list of the top players? Do you mean on this website? If you had a JSON type of way to access the top 10 list then that would be pretty cool to add on this site.

ghostlj3 is added to the list.

March 23, 2010 at 4:00 AM lord rt said...

Simplistic http mirror, for now:

I'll give you sftp access, to upload new maps.

In re stats: the ghost bot keeps a ghost.dbs file with everything needed - do you not have access to it?

JSON - give me specs and I'll make it.

March 23, 2010 at 5:04 PM GoD-Tony said...

I have access to the sqlite file, but it doesn't record "dotastats" because it's only meant for 5v5, so it's not much use.

March 23, 2010 at 6:04 PM lord rt said...

Jees, I fixed statsdota.cpp (colours 6, 11) so long ago I completely forgot about that :/ But I could reconstruct the game from the logs, if you could give me access to those ..

Also, can you send me the JSON specs for the stats (+ example)?

Perhaps it would be better to take this conversation to email or mirc? lordrts at .

March 23, 2010 at 6:14 PM GoD-Tony said...

Yes I had it fixed as well, but I don't have permission to put a modified executable on the server I'm running ghost on, so I can't run stats even if I wanted to.

I'll fire off an email with the JSON specs for the Top10 list when I get a chance.

March 25, 2010 at 8:46 AM Igor Kolar said...

6.67 is out.

How and when do you want to proceed?

March 25, 2010 at 3:37 PM Anonymous said...

dota allstar 6v6 can have AI version ma?

March 27, 2010 at 10:22 PM Anonymous said...

--Bananabananavan on USEast-- ----Admin Brax48----
ill host whenever i can.

March 27, 2010 at 10:47 PM Brax48 said...

whats the settings in the cfg to host it? like, im trying to host it but it freezes when i try to join it, and it says i entered the wrong name or the game could not be found/slots are full/etc, but no one is in the game. Anyone able to help?

March 27, 2010 at 10:51 PM GoD-Tony said...

Sounds like you're having a problem with ports. You'll be able to find people to help you with Ghost on the codelain forums.

March 27, 2010 at 11:56 PM Brax48 said...

thats not the problem, as i have the ports already open. however, usually the last 2 digits are 1.1, but mine is different. when i set it to 1.1 it says 'cannot use the same ip as the router'. Would you happen to know how to fix that? or should i google ftw? lol

March 28, 2010 at 12:05 AM Brax48 said...

whats your .cfg for 6v6 dota, tony?

March 28, 2010 at 12:06 AM GoD-Tony said...

You should post your config to pastebin (minus the cdkeys of course) and I'll see if something looks wrong.

March 28, 2010 at 12:15 AM Brax48 said...

March 28, 2010 at 12:28 AM Brax48 said...

now im getting an error, saying [BNETPROTO] invalid paremeters passed to SEND_SID_STARTADUEX3

March 28, 2010 at 12:29 AM GoD-Tony said...

You'll be better off asking on I have no idea what that error means.

March 28, 2010 at 12:31 AM Brax48 said...

lol. i figured it out, my bot broke. *Win...*

March 28, 2010 at 12:33 AM Brax48 said...

whats your cfg plox :D
minus cd key/usernames/passwords

April 4, 2010 at 12:25 AM Mmystic said...

Hi i have a bot and am intrested in hosting but I am unable to get the .cfg part to work to load the map it disconnects every player w/ a ecconreset error so if I can get a proper dota 6v6 template I can host for you

April 6, 2010 at 1:59 AM Brax48 said...

exactly my point, the normal CFG doesnt work, whatever they have isn't the same as ours.

April 6, 2010 at 10:56 AM GoD-Tony said...

It might be the way you are trying to load the map itself. Here is my map config...


April 9, 2010 at 5:10 AM Brax48 said...

Actually, i got mine to work. I would like to put up my bot for 6v6 DotA Hosting, name is CasperBot1, Root Admin: GNTV_Casper, USEast.

April 9, 2010 at 9:31 AM GoD-Tony said...

Thanks Brax48. I've posted it above.

April 10, 2010 at 1:36 PM lord rt said...

Nice work, Brax48, the more the merrier.

If we could somehow link our stats and banlist, that would make for a workable mini league :)

July 7, 2010 at 5:50 AM Anonymous said...

Where are the bots now?

July 7, 2010 at 8:47 PM GoD-Tony said...

My bot is probably offline. I haven't kept track of them in months now.

Post a Comment